    Nikrnik, the doctor's don't usually (In my experience) do early scans unless there is a sign of complication or sometimes if one is totally unsure on their dates. This pg I had severe right sided pain so they did a very early scan thinking I had an ectopic (it was an ovary tumor that ruptured). Then one week later I had another scan done because I had been bleeding and at that point was passing blood clots, so the doctor had thought I'd lost the baby. I was basically sent to get an u/s to confirm I had m/c but I saw the bubba alive and well with a heartbeat, although there is a blood clot behind the sac which is what is causing the bleeding.

    I'm not sure if I will be getting another one, I am changing doctors and they need to monitor the ruptured mass on my ovary as well as the size of the blood clot, so I will likely get another one around 8-9 weeks.

    But as far as I know, if you have a healthy pregnancy, no bleeding or pain and good symptoms, they generally dont' worry about an u/s. But it could have changed a lot since i last was pregnant 6 years ago, I'm feelign a little old and out of touch this time round
